What Is a Stamped Concrete Driveway?
A stamped concrete driveway is a decorative surface made from concrete that has been patterned, textured, or colored to resemble natural materials such as stone, brick, or slate. Unlike traditional concrete, stamped driveways combine durability with design.
They are popular among Delaware homeowners because they can transform a simple driveway into a standout feature without the high cost of natural stone or pavers.

How a Stamped Concrete Driveway Is Installed
Professional contractors in Delaware follow a step-by-step process to ensure a durable and attractive finish.
- Site preparation – Removing old materials and leveling the ground.
- Forming and pouring concrete – Frames are set, and fresh concrete is poured.
- Stamping the pattern – Special tools are used to imprint textures and designs.
- Color application – Integral colors, stains, or hardeners are applied.
- Sealing the driveway – Protects against weather damage, stains, and fading.
This process ensures a strong and lasting stamped driveway that enhances your home for years.
Maintenance Tips for Stamped Concrete Driveways
A stamped concrete driveway is relatively low maintenance, but care is important to preserve its beauty.
- Clean regularly with water and mild soap.
- Reseal every 2–3 years to prevent fading or cracking.
- Avoid harsh de-icing salts during winter.
- Remove stains promptly to maintain the finish.
- Be cautious with sharp tools or heavy equipment on the surface.

Advantages of Stamped Concrete Over Other Driveway Materials
When compared to other driveway options, stamped concrete offers unique benefits:
- Versus Asphalt – Stamped concrete lasts longer and looks more attractive.
- Versus Pavers – No risk of weeds or shifting pieces since it’s a solid slab.
- Versus Gravel – Provides a cleaner and more finished look with less upkeep.

FAQs About Stamped Concrete Driveways in Delaware
1. How long does a stamped concrete driveway last?
With proper installation and maintenance, it can last 25–30 years.
2. Can stamped concrete handle Delaware’s winter conditions?
Yes, when sealed properly, stamped concrete can resist freeze-thaw cycles.
3. How often should I reseal my stamped concrete driveway?
Every 2–3 years is recommended to maintain color and durability.
4. Does stamped concrete become slippery when wet?
Non-slip additives can be applied during sealing to improve traction.
5. Can I customize the color and pattern of my driveway?
Yes, stamped concrete allows a wide range of design customization.
